Kyt Dotson is a journalist at SiliconANGLE. He specializes in areas such as artificial intelligence, machine learning, and deep tech, with a focus on topics including AI platforms, computer vision, and generative AI. Kyt's work has been featured in Mediastreet.ie, The Hoops News, NewsBreak, SiliconANGLE, and theCUBE.

Kyt Dotson's coverage predominantly focuses on press releases and private sector announcements, particularly in the fields of technology, blockchain, AI, software & SaaS. His articles often feature companies' developments or product launches.

When reaching out to Kyt Dotson with pitches or contributions, it is important to highlight newsworthy events such as significant fundings, acquisitions, mergers and other corporate moves within the technology industry. Pitches should be concise and directly related to breaking news in the tech world including startups development or advancements in blockchain and AI technologies.

Since his geographic focus isn't specified but rather seems international due to the nature of tech and business reporting, contributors from various regions are encouraged to share relevant insights that align with global trends impacting these industries.
